Abslom Daak occupies a unique place in Dalek mythology. Not a part of either the original series or the new series, Abslom Daak was a convicted criminal who was given the choice between death and becoming a Dalek killer – or DK – in effect, giving over the rest of his life to fighting the Daleks, using the weapon of his own choice, a chainsaw.
Daak was introduced in the comic strip Abslom Daak, Dalek Killer, published in Doctor Who Weekly. Transported to the planet Mazam which was under attack by the Daleks, he destroyed a Dalek task force single-handedly and rescued the Princess Taiyan, with whom he fell in love. Tragically, however, she was killed by a Dalek survivor that Daak had overlooked, leaving Daak grief-stricken and vowing to exterminate every Dalek in the galaxy.
Daak pursued this vendetta in subsequent instalments of his comic strip, taking on a crew called the Star Tigers and slicing a destructive swathe through the Dalek armies, often armed only with an energy pistol and his personal chainsaw. He remained a tough-talking ruffian, almost psychotically eager for battle. The Daleks considered him the greatest enemy they had, together with the Doctor.
